Dwarka vs Matecana Climate & Distance Between

Colombia flag
  • The distance between Dwarka, India and Matecana, Colombia is approximately 15,140 km or 9,408 mi.
  • To reach Dwarka in this distance one would set out from Matecana bearing 50.3°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Dwarka bearing 124° or SE .
  • Dwarka has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Matecana has a tropical rainforest climate (Af).
  • Dwarka is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ome whereas Matecana is in or near the subtropical wet for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 4.9 °C (8.8°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8 °C (14.4°F) more in Dwarka.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1933 mm (76.1 in) less which is equivalent to 1933 l/m² (47.44 US gal/ft²) or 19,330,000 l/ha (2,066,505 US gal/ac) less. About 1/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 7.1° lower in Dwarka than in Matecana.
